    To be honest, I've lost the weight in stages over a period of time. I lost the first 15 pounds primarily by changing my terrible lunch habits. I would eat out every day, usually pizza or grilled cheese and fries. I realized that needed to change.

    I credit MFP with much of my success because logging was a real eye-opener for me. I had no idea how many calories I was eating on a daily basis. I am not the most consistent logger, but I know it works and I log enough to keep me on track. The more consistently I log, the better I do.

    I also think that walking has been a big part of my success. It may not be the "best" calorie burner, but it's worked for me. I find it helps physically and mentally/emotionally.

    Hey! I'm 4' 11 and have lost almost 60 lbs now. My starting weight was a whopping 209!! My current weight is 151.8 and my goal weight is at least, for now about 120, putting me in the higher end of a healthy bmi. I also LOVE to walk and have even started jogging (it's a work in progress, haha) but I also enjoy lots of other things, including yoga, step, swimming, strength, and even you tube videos! I know that a calorie deficit is the main factor in losing weight, and that exercise is really just for added health benefits, but I find working out really keeps me on track and keeps my appetite in check. I feel strong and confident and i cant say enough what it has done for stress and anxiety. I find that after working out, I have better discipline in my eating habits, I dont want all that hard work to go down the drain over some stupid calories, haha . I would also say that consistency has been a big factor in my weight loss so far, I have good days and bad days, I definitely agree with the poster above saying that their eating and exercise habits are like a roller coaster, but not giving up and keeping at it has really helped me go the distance.
